Water is often thought of as the most essential of the Elements for sustaining life. Humans, animals and plant life cannot live without it. Before the construction of roads, water provided humans with the most efficient way of travel, and this is still widely performed on Earth today.
Associated with the Moon, psychic abilities, dreams and emotions, the Water Element is a shape-shifter, moving easily throughout the world by following the path of least resistance.
It can exist as a solid in the form of ice, or as tiny particles of gas in the air. It takes the form of puddles after rain, only to disappear again in the sunshine. Water is a great traveller itself as it flows in our seas and down our rivers, sits in our lakes and travels through the sky creating our clouds and rainfall. When it rains, I often wonder where this water has been from around the world? What has it seen & felt as its transformed from solid to gas then back to liquid again?.
Water is represented by lakes, streams, rivers, oceans, and rain. It’s very beneficial in its cleansing, purifying, healing and nourishing qualities.
Yet it does have a destructive side when it manifests as stormy seas and great tsunamis, floods and severe rainstorms. The Water Element is powerful when interacting with the other elements, as it can extinguish Fire, flood the Earth and combine with Air to corrode and dissolve metals. Generally speaking however, Water is one of the more soothing Elements when it comes to the human spirit.
Connecting with the Energy of Water
One of the nicest ways to enhance your energetic connection with the Element of Water is to go swimming! Natural bodies of water such as lakes, rivers, ponds, the ocean are ideal, but swimming pools also work well. Take a moment to notice how
you feel before, during, and after your time in the water and you’ll get a good sense of the power of this Element. If swimming isn’t an option, take a soothing bath or refreshing shower, noticing the way the water feels on your skin.
Make a point of appreciating the water you drink, giving thanks for its life-sustaining properties. Take a walk in the rain or just listen to the sound of it falling outside your window. You can also play recordings of ocean waves, bubbling brooks, rainfall or thunderstorms to get the essence of Water flowing in your life. Finally, soaking in a ritual bath before celebrating Sabbats and Esbats, or before magical work always enhances your personal power.
- Moon Water -
Moon water is water that is charged by the energy of the moon. Preferably a full moon or supermoon, where the energy is heightened. Making full moon water can be a monthly tradition in your home and magickal practice, which you can literally use for everything, from attracting abundance, spiritual cleansing, bathing, cooking and also drinking.
- Solar Water -
A great deal of emphasis is placed on the moon in modern witchcraft.
Many nights we gaze up at the twilight and wait for the wavering, milky white lunar body to appear so that we might harness its power.
This cycle of the moon as an anchoring symbol in spell work is so ingrained in our thinking that we tend to forget the sun’s energy can be used in a similar way.
Solar Water is highly charged water to use in spells calling for ego, honor, dignity, power, and pride.
If you have spells to increase your self-confidence, improve your leadership abilities and increase your vitality, using Solar Water to enhance these types of spellcraft is perfect.
Just as the sun brings so much life to the earth, Solar Water breathes new life into spells used, which incorporate this powerful water. You can of course drink this water to help bring vitality and strength to your wellbeing. Use the Solar Water like you would Moon Water but in the opposite way to bring extra fiery charge to your workings.
